
New Year Honours 2013
Dr Michael William WEIGHTMAN CB
Companion of the Order of the Bath (CB)
Organisation: Office for Nuclear Regulation
“Her Majesty's Chief Nuclear Inspector, Office for Nuclear Regulation, Health and Safety Executive. For services to the Improvement of Nuclear Safety”

How common is this award?
The Companion of the Order of the Bath was awarded 7 times in the New Year Honours List 2013 — about 1% of the list.
